About Gailė Martinėnaitė

Gailė Martinėnaitė is a Senior Product Designer at Revel Systems in Vilnius, Lithuania, with a background in interior design and extensive experience in design roles across various companies in Europe.

Work at Revel

Gailė Martinėnaitė has been employed at Revel Systems since 2021, currently holding the position of Senior Product Designer. Her role involves leading design initiatives and contributing to the development of user-centric products. Prior to her current position, she worked as a Product Designer at Revel Systems from 2018 to 2021. During her tenure, she focused on enhancing product functionality and user experience, leveraging her design skills to meet the needs of clients.

Education and Expertise

Gailė Martinėnaitė has a diverse educational background in design and technology. She studied at The Interior Design Institute, where she completed a Diploma Course in Interior Design from 2017 to 2018. Additionally, she attended IED Barcelona, earning a qualification in Creative Advertising & Branding from 2014 to 2015. Her foundational studies include a Bachelor of Science in Art & Technology from Saxion Hogescholen, which she completed from 2011 to 2015.

Background

Before her current role at Revel Systems, Gailė Martinėnaitė gained valuable experience in various design and production roles. She worked as a UI/UX Designer at TRIMM from 2013 to 2017, where she developed skills in user interface design. Additionally, she served as a Photographer & Production Assistant at inceniofilm from 2014 to 2017, and as a Photojournalist for the Bridgestone World Solar Challenge in Australia from 2016 to 2017.
